Wheatgrass is the common name for the shoots of the wheat plant, Triticum aestivum. It’s harvested early in its development, typically 7-10 days after planting, for use as a dietary supplement. About 70% of each sprout is made up of chlorophyll, which gives wheatgrass its bright green colour. Chlorophyll is the green pigment that plants use to make food during photosynthesis. The structure of chlorophyll is similar to that of haemoglobin, the protein in your blood that carries oxygen to your tissues. So, it’s sometimes also called “green blood.”
Chlorophyll is an antioxidant that have many health benefits. Wheatgrass also has enzymes, amino acids, vitamins, minerals, flavonoids, alkaloids, and tannins which also have further health benefits. Wheatgrass can boost the immune system.
In Ayurveda, wheatgrass is used to treat high acid levels, inflammation in the colon, poor kidney function, and wounds.

How to use
Wheatgrass powder can be taken in a variety of ways, including:
- Mixed with water
Add a teaspoon of wheatgrass powder to a glass of water and drink it on an empty or nearly empty stomach. You can also add a squeeze of lemon for flavour. - Added to smoothies
Mix wheatgrass powder into a smoothie. You can also add it to a vegetable juice. - Mixed with milk, honey, or fruit juice
To make wheatgrass more palatable, you can mix it with an ingredient that has a strong taste, such as pineapple, milk, honey, or fruit juice.
